Mars, Inc. is looking for a Regional Engineer (Information Technology / Operational Technology) to support digital initiatives for Smart Factory development. The role involves collaborating with Controls and Factory IT teams, ensuring excellence in technical project execution.
This hybrid-working role requires travel to EU Pet Nutrition sites 20-30% of the time, focusing on translating engineering concepts into design, testing solutions, and data collection.
The ideal candidate will have strong technical skills and an electrical engineering background.
